Anyone else think a Nintendo-Microsoft merger/collaboration would be a good thing?

>Microsoft has great hardware and a great ecosystem, but weak first party output
>Nintendo has fantastic first party output, but a bad ecosystem and weak hardware (Switch is actually alright for a hybrid, but you know what I mean)
>Console with good Western (Xbox) and Japanese (Nintendo) support
>Financial backing from one of the biggest companies in the world
>Phil Spencer is probably smart enough to let Nintendo's studios operate independently

It seems like it would solve both of their problems.

Microsoft is a service provider that makes money from royalty fees when people sell something on their platform.
Nintendo is a publisher that leverages their personal console ecosystem to sell massive amounts of games across their brands.
They're two entirely different and uncomplimentary business models. As soon as Nintendo starts publishing on Xbox third parties get furious at the competition. The hardware is also not a flaw. Everyone else is developing 100 million dollar games because of the powerful hardware, while Nintendo is still happily spending 25-50 million per game.

It seems like you literally think the reason Nintendo systems aren't as powerful as MS or Sony systems is because they can't afford the tech.

No, dummy, it's because when you're tech is borderline indistinguishable from the competition the only way you're going to win is with sheer marketing and moneyhatting. Nintendo thinks this strategy is bullshit, and it especially wouldn't work for them because their personnel count is very small. Nintendo grow slowly but surely, MS and Sony grow quickly but haphazardly.

It's a fundamental difference in business strategy.
